WHEN TO REPLACE YOUR WHEELS
If you have wheel damage such as
bending, cracks or heavy corrosion,
the wheel should be replaced.
If you fail to replace damaged wheels, the
tire may slip off the wheel or they may cause loss of handling control. WHEEL SELECTION
When replacing wheels, care should
be taken to ensure that the wheels are
replaced by ones with the same load
capacity, diameter, rim width, and off-set.
This m
ust be observed on compact spare
tires, too.
Correct replacement wheels are available
at your Toyota dealer.
A wheel of a different size or type may ad-
versely affect handling, wheel and bear-
ing life, brake cooling, speedometer/
odometer calibration, stopping ability,
headlight aim, bumper height, vehicle
ground clearance, and tire or snow chain clearance to the body and chassis. Replacement
with used wheels is not rec-
ommended as they may have been sub- jected to rough treatment or high mileageand could fail without warning. Also, bent
wheels which have been straightened
may have structural damage and there-
fore should not be used. Never use an in-
ner tube in a leaking wheel which is de-
signed for a tubeless tire.
After driving your vehicle the first 1600
km (1000 miles), check that the wheel
nuts are tight.
If you have repaired or changed your
tires, check that the wheel nuts are still
tight after driving 1600 km (1000miles).
When using tire chains, be careful not
to damage the aluminum wheels.
Use only the Toyota wheel nuts and
wrench designed for your aluminumwheels.
When balancing your wheels, use only
Toyota balance weights or equivalent
and a plastic or rubber hammer.
As with any wheel, periodically checkyour aluminum wheels for damage. If
damaged, replace immediately.

Engine compartment (U.S.A.) Fuses (type A)
1. HEAD (LH) 10 A: Left-hand headlight
2. HEAD (RH) 10 A: Right-hand head-
light
3. AM2 15 A: Ignition system, charging
system, multiport fuel injection system/
sequential multiport fuel injection system,
SRS airbag system, starter system
4. HAZ-HORN 15 A: Horns, turn signal
lights, em ergency flashers, theft deterrent
system
5. EFI 15 A: Multiport fuel injection sys-
tem/sequential multiport fuel injection sys-
tem, air conditioning systemEngine compartment (Canada)
6. DOME 10 A: Personal lights, open
door warning light, clock, car audio sys-
tem, anti-lock brake system, theft deter- rent system
7. OBD-II 7.5 A: On-board diagnosis sys-
tem
8. ALT-S 5 A: Charging system
9 . D R L 5 A: Daytime running light system
10. HEAD (RH-LWR) 10 A: Right-hand
headlight (low beam)
11. HEAD (LH-LWR) 10 A: Left-hand
headlight (low beam)
12. HEAD (RH-UPR) 10 A: Right-hand
headlight (high beam)Engine compartment (Canada only) 13. HEAD (LH-UPR) 10 A: Left-hand
headlight (high beam)
14. STOP 10 A: Stop lights, high mounted
stoplight, anti-lock brake system, shift lock control system 15. A/C 10 A: Air conditioning system
16. TAIL 15 A: Tail lights, parking lights,
license plate lights, instrument panel
lights, emergency flashers, air condition-
ing system, rear window defogger, car au-
dio system, cigarette lighter, clock
Fuses
Page 162 of 165

159
Instrument panel 17. GAUGE 10 A: Gauge and meters,
service reminder indicators and warning
buzzers (except discharge and open door
warning lights), back-up lights, rear win-
dow defogger
18. TURN 7.5 A: Turn signal lights, emer-
gency flashers19. WIPER 20 A: Windshield wipers and
washer
20. ECU-IG 5 A: Anti-lock brake system,
air conditioning system 21. CIG&RADIO 15 A: Cigarette lighter,
car audio system, clock, anti-lock brake
system, theft deterrent system, shift lockcontrol systemInstrument panel
22. IGN 5 A: Charging system, discharge
warning light, multiport fuel injection sys- tem/sequential multiport fuel injection
system, SRS airbag system 23. SRS 5 A: SRS airbag warning light
Fuses (type B)
24. CDS FAN 30 A: Electric cooling fan
25. RAD FAN 30 A: Electric cooling fan
26. HEATER 40 A: Air conditioning sys-
tem, A/Cº fuse 27. DIMMER 30 A: HEAD RH (Lo)º,
HEAD LH (Lo)º, HEAD RH (Hi)º and
HEAD LH (Hi)º fuses 28. MAIN 30 A: Starter system 29. DEF 40 A:
Rear window defogger
30. PWR 30 A: Power windows, power
door lock systemFuses (type C) 31. ABS 60 A: Anti-lock brake system
32. AM1 40 A: DEFº, WIPERº,
GAUGEº, ECU-IGº, TURNº, IGNº and
PWRº fuses
33. ALT 100 A: ABSº, STOPº, TAILº,
SRSº, DEFº, AM1º, WIPERº,
GAUGEº, ECU-IGº, TURNº, IGNº and
PWRº fuses

162This
information has been prepared in ac-
cordance with regulations issued by the
National Highway Traffic Safety Adminis-
tration of the U.S. Department of Trans-
portation. It provides the purchasers and/
or prospective purchasers of Toyota
vehicles with information on uniform tire
quality grading.
Your Toyota dealer will help answer any
questions you may have as you read this information.
DOT quality gradesÐAll passenger
vehicle tires must conform to Federal
Safety Requirements in addition to these grades. These quality grades are
molded on the sidewall.
Treadwear ÐThe treadwear grade is a
comparative rating based on the wear
rate of the tire when tested under con-
trolled conditions on a specified govern-
ment test course. For example, a tire
graded 150 would wear one and a half
(1-1/2) times as well on the governmentcourse as a tire graded 100. The relative
performance of tires depends upon the
actual conditions of their use, however,
and may depart significantly from the norm due to variations in driving habits,
service practices and differences in roadcharacteristics and climate. Traction A, B, C
ÐThe traction grades,
from highest to lowest, are A, B, and C,
and they represent the tire's ability to stop
on wet pavement as measured under
controlled conditions on specified govern-
ment test surfaces of asphalt and con-
crete. A tire marked C may have poor trac-
tion performance.
Warning: The traction grade assigned to this tire is based on braking (straight
ahead) traction tests and does not include
cornering (turning) traction.
Temperature A, B, C ÐThe temperature
grades are A (the highest), B, and C, rep-
resenting the tire's resistance to the gen-
eration of heat and its ability to dissipate heat when tested under controlled condi- tions on a specified indoor laboratory test
wheel. Sustained high temperature can
cause the material of the tire to degener- ate and reduce tire life, and excessive
temperature can lead to sudden tire fail-
ure. The grade C corresponds to a level of
performance which all passenger car tires
must meet under the Federal Motor Ve-
hicle Safety Standard No. 109. Grades B
and A represent higher levels of perfor-mance on the laboratory test wheel than
the minimum required by law. Warning: The temperature grade for this
tire is
established for a tire that is properly
inflated and not overloaded. Excessive speed, underinflation, or excessive load- ing, either separately or in combination, can cause heat buildup and possible tirefailure.
